What Size Extension Cord Do I Need for a Generator?

A generator cord should be chosen around the equipment it will power—not simply by buying the longest or thickest cord on the shelf. Start with the appliance load and generator outlet, then verify that the cord is rated for that load, intended for outdoor use and long enough to maintain safe generator placement.

Quick answer: Use a heavy-duty, outdoor-rated, three-prong cord whose electrical rating is adequate for the connected load. Check the cord's printed rating and the requirements of the actual appliance and generator rather than relying on a universal gauge chart.

Start with the appliance, not the cord gauge

Identify what the cord will power and check that appliance's label or manufacturer documentation. Then compare that requirement with the generator outlet and the cord's marked voltage, amperage or wattage rating. CPSC guidance says generator extension cords should have wire gauge adequate for the appliance loads and all three prongs, including the grounding pin.

If several devices will share a cord or approved distribution arrangement, the combined load matters. Do not exceed the ratings of the generator outlet, cord, connectors or connected equipment.

Why wire gauge matters

Wire gauge describes conductor size. For common American Wire Gauge markings, a lower AWG number means a larger conductor. But gauge alone does not establish that a cord is suitable for a particular generator setup. Length, conductor count, insulation, connectors and the cord manufacturer's electrical rating also matter.

The safest shopping method is to use the cord manufacturer's stated amp/watt rating for the specific cord length and confirm that it meets the requirements of the equipment you intend to power.

Length matters too

Longer cords can increase voltage drop, which is one reason generator and equipment manufacturers may place limits on extension-cord length or specify particular cord sizes. Use only the length you need while still keeping the generator at a safe operating distance.

Do not shorten the safety distance to use a shorter cord: CPSC recommends operating a portable generator outdoors at least 20 feet from the house with exhaust directed away from the home and other buildings. Florida emergency guidance likewise requires outdoor operation away from windows, doors and vents.

Use an outdoor-rated cord

Florida emergency guidance specifically calls for heavy-duty, outdoor-rated extension cords in good condition. CPSC's extension-cord safety requirements also distinguish outdoor cords by protective jacket construction. Check the cord's markings and product documentation rather than assuming that a heavy-looking cord is intended for outdoor use.

Match the plug and outlet correctly

Portable generators can have more than one receptacle type. The cord and connectors must be designed for the generator outlet and the intended load. Do not modify plugs, remove a grounding pin or improvise adapters simply to make incompatible equipment connect.

Higher-output generator connections and household-circuit connections can involve different cords, inlets and transfer equipment than a standard appliance extension cord. Follow the generator manufacturer's documentation and use qualified electrical help for a home-circuit connection.

Never use a male-to-male generator cord

Do not use a cord with exposed male plugs on both ends to feed electricity into a household receptacle. In March 2026, CPSC again warned consumers that male-to-male cords can expose energized prongs and create electrocution and fire hazards. Using them to backfeed a home can also energize wiring unexpectedly and endanger other people.

A simple buying checklist

  1. Identify the appliance or equipment you need to power.
  2. Check its actual electrical requirements.
  3. Identify the generator receptacle you will use.
  4. Choose a three-prong, heavy-duty cord intended for outdoor use.
  5. Verify the specific cord's amp/watt rating is adequate for the load.
  6. Use enough length to maintain safe generator placement without buying unnecessary length.
  7. Confirm the plug and connector configuration matches the equipment without unsafe modification.
  8. Inspect the cord before each use and replace damaged cords.
